About the Library
Idabel Public Library has served its community for over a century. The library was founded in 1910 by the Pioneer Reading Club, in a borrowed corner of a local law office. It then moved to a local insurance office where it stayed until 1947. A new building was completed in 1947, with another new building built in 1976. Finally, in 2010, we moved into a new multi-million-dollar 15,000 square foot facility, which we now call home.
